What Is On-Page SEO?
On-page SEO is the process of optimizing the content and HTML elements of a webpage so it can rank better in search engines and give users a better experience.
This includes improving things like:
- page titles
- meta descriptions
- headings
- keyword targeting
- URL structure
- internal linking
- image optimization
- content quality
- page layout and readability
Unlike off-page SEO, which focuses on external signals like backlinks, on-page SEO deals with the improvements made directly on your website. It is one of the most important parts of building a strong SEO foundation.
Why On-Page SEO Matters
A page can have a good topic and still struggle to rank if the optimization is weak. Search engines need clear signals to understand what a page is about, which queries it should rank for, and whether it provides a good experience for users.
On-page SEO matters because it helps you:
- improve keyword relevance
- align pages with search intent
- strengthen content structure
- make important pages easier to understand
- improve internal linking between related pages
- support higher click-through rates through better titles and descriptions
- increase the chance that visitors stay, engage, and convert
